#ee3cf8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ee3cf8 is composed of 93.3% red, 23.5%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 75.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 296.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 60.4%. #ee3cf8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ff78ff with #dd00f1.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

#ee3cf8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ee3cf8 has RGB values of R:238, G:60,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 15613176.

Hex triplet ee3cf8 #ee3cf8
RGB Decimal 238, 60, 248 rgb(238,60,248)
RGB Percent 93.3, 23.5, 97.3 rgb(93.3%,23.5%,97.3%)
CMYK 4, 76, 0, 3
HSL 296.8°, 93.1, 60.4 hsl(296.8,93.1%,60.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 296.8°, 75.8, 97.3
Web Safe ff33ff #ff33ff
CIE-LAB 60.059, 85.806, -57.534
XYZ 53.818, 28.189, 91.408
xyY 0.31, 0.163, 28.189
CIE-LCH 60.059, 103.31, 326.158
CIE-LUV 60.059, 69.371, -101.861
Hunter-Lab 53.094, 88.02, -64.911
Binary 11101110, 00111100, 11111000

Shades and Tints of #ee3cf8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d000d is the darkest color, while #fff9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ee3cf8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b999b is the less saturated color, while #ee3cf8 is the most saturated one.
